Petition complaint filed against Cha Eunwoo
As per the latest report released by Chosun, an official petition complaint, using the government’s online petition system, has been filed against the idol. The petition requests the authorities to review his military band application and investigate whether any discrepancies were involved in his selection. A statement from the report read, “Military band assignments require higher-level appropriateness reviews and risk management in terms of external trust and representativeness compared to general assignments. Considering the scale and impact of the controversy, there are significant concerns that it could lead to a sense of relative deprivation among service members and damage trust in the military’s fairness.”They further stated that his involvement in the band, which is obligated to be the face of the military and attend many public appearances, should be reevaluated, considering recent controversies.
The authorities stand by their decision
Although the petition was filed, a statement from the authorities clarified that the positions for all military joinees are decided based on unbiased and internal regulations. As of right now, there are no investigations into his position in the military band. There are also no talks about changing his position within the military, either.However, he remains under investigation over the tax controversy.
About Cha Eunwoo’s apology note over the tax evasion controversy
On April 8, the singer took to his social media account to share his second formal apology about the recent events. He accepted responsibility in the matter and revealed that he was required to pay KRW 20 billion in taxes. This amount totals around USD 13.5 million, which he has officially paid off in full.

Since last year, the ‘True Beauty’ star has been embroiled in controversy regarding his taxes. Earlier, it was reported that he had opened a paper company under his management’s name and credited his parents in the highest management role in the company to allegedly evade and save on taxes.
